Keeping this in view, why do alkali metals not react with nitrogen?
Lithium is the smallest atom among alkali metals. When Lithium reacts with nitrogen gas at room temperature (N2), it forms Lithium Nitride (Li3N) which is stable, because the lattice energy released from the formation of Li3N is high enough to make the overall reaction exothermic.

Why nitrogen does not react easily?
Nitrogen is a colourless, odourless gas, which condenses at −195.8 °C to a colourless, mobile liquid. Because of this high bond energy the activation energy for reaction of molecular nitrogen is usually very high, causing nitrogen to be relatively inert to most reagents under ordinary conditions.Is nitrogen reactive or nonreactive?
Nitrogen is a rather unreactive element, and the reason is that the N≡N bond energy is 946 kJ mol−1. This lack of reactivity is somewhat unlike other nonmetals given the position of the atom in the periodic table and the fact that nitrogen is a nonmetal having an electronegativity of 3.0 (the third highest value).Do alkali metals react with nitrogen?

Which first group elements form nitride with nitrogen gas?
Lithium (Li) is the first group element and the only alkali metal that can react with nitrogen gas to form nitride.How does lithium react with nitrogen?
In lithium-mediated nitrogen reduction, lithium ions are reduced to lithium metal, which spontaneously reacts with nitrogen to form lithium nitride (Li3N). The Li3N then reacts with a proton source to form ammonia.Which will react with N2 to form nitride?

Except for Be, all the alkaline earth metals react with N2 to form nitrides, and all react with carbon and hydrogen to form carbides and hydrides. Alkaline earth metals dissolve in liquid ammonia to give solutions that contain two solvated electrons per metal atom.Does sodium react with nitrogen?

Unlike the other elements of group 1, Li reacts directly with nitrogen to form lithium nitride. This is because Li+ is very small in size and so its size is the most compatible with the N3– ion. Hence, the lattice energy released is very high.How does tin react with alkali?
